18. TERMS USED IN WINDOWS
1. Booting: this is the act of starting computer for it to execute
internal command and arrange the files in order to set the
computer ready for us. Booting are two types which includes
(a)Cold Booting (b) Warm Booting
(a) Cold booting: is the act of starting computer by powering it on
from using the power source after connecting the various
components and cables.
(b) Warm booting: is the act of re-starting computer through the
combination of keys [Ctrl] + [Alt] + [Delete] or pressing Reset
button when there is a deadlock or information flow hitch.
2. Icons: icons are symbols that represent various applications in
windows. Example: Internet explorer icon, Recycle bin icon, My
Computer icon, and My Network Places icon.
3. Desktop: it is the background of a computer system that holds open
application it carries various icons. It is the area obtain when the
computer finish booting.
4. Clicking: the act of pressing the mouse once.
5. Double-Clicking; is to press the mouse twice in succeeding sequence
6. Drag: to press the mouse button and roll on the mouse pad
7. Right- Clicking: the act of pressing the right mouse once
8. Select: to click, highlight to receive focus
19. 9. Task Bar: is the bar that is located at bottom part of the desktop
which carries Start button. Time button and, Network button, open
application button
10. Start Menu: Menu obtain after clicking on start button. It
carries various options that allows user to access install
applications. Example Internet option, Email option, Control panel,
Run command all program as well as Document and Recent
document e.t.c.
11. Switch User: it allows a user to move to another account
without closing the current account. For instance considering two
account named A and B, the user using account A can move to
account B without closing account A
12. Log Off: it allows the user to close his or her own account
without closing the computer. for instance considering two account
named A and B, the user using account A can move to account B by
closing account A before Log On to account B.
13. Shut Down or Turn off Computer: it allows the user to close
computer totally after completing the task.
20. CONTROL PANEL
Control panel allows the user to customize the appearance and
functionality of Computer. Add or remove programs as well as
setting up Networks connections and user account.
To Access Control Panel.
On the task bar, click on the start button
Click on Control panel at the right side of the start menu
Control Panel has two views:
The Classic view
The Category view
The Classic View: classic view reveals detail of the control panel
objects
The Category View: category view group the object base on the
category it belongs.
Changing Desktop Background, Screen Saver
To change Desktop Background.
On category view of control panel, click Appearance and themes under
pick a category
Click change the Desktop background under pick task
From the Display Properties dialog box. Click a picture in the Background
list. In Position. Click Center, Tile, or Stretch.
Click Browser to search for a background picture in other folders or on
other drives. In Position, click Center, Tile, or Stretch
21. Select a color from Desktop color. The color fills the space not used by a
picture
Changing Time and Date
To change date and time
Open the Control Panel, under pick a category, click on Date, Time,
Language and Regional settings. Under pick a task, click on Change the
date and time
From Date and Time properties box, choose the current time, click on
Apply and then click Ok.
Note that the Date and Time setting can be change if the account in use
is Administrator account.
